Among the factors that contribute to successful weight loss there are many that seem obvious: how many cookies you eat in a day, how hard you hit the treadmill, and others that you might not even consider. Sleep is one of those. Sleep debt can weaken the immune system, dull your focus, and cause you to snap at […]